Organisation Capability Diagnostic

  • Assess your organisation's current performance levels against realistic performance standards to identify the ‘Capability Gap.’
  • The Capability Gap identifies and prioritises areas for business improvement through employee learning and development.
  • The Capability Diagnostic evaluates: organisation culture, leadership development, succession planning and knowledge management, processes and systems, market/customer orientation, innovation and environment/climate change.
  • Developing organisation capability leads to increasing organisation capacity and improved performance.
